hello everyone, I had my procedure done on 4/12/2016. Let me tell you, after discovering this page a couple days before I had it done. I was terrified. heres a few tips. Put A&D ointment on ur skin before the procedure, use Icy Hot ( lidocaine) for pain to ease the burning and Gel ice pack. Go to target and get the pregnant stomach band and keep the area wrapped. Yes it's uncomfortable but you will get through it. Remember why u had it done in the first place and you will be okay. Love always- stay encouraged
